Back to Search Start Over

Application-specific coarse-grained reconfigurable array: architecture and design methodology.

Authors :
Zhou, Li
Liu, Dongpei
Zhang, Jianfeng
Liu, Hengzhu
Source :
International Journal of Electronics. Jun2015, Vol. 102 Issue 6, p897-910. 14p.
Publication Year :
2015

Abstract

Coarse-grained reconfigurable arrays (CGRAs) have shown potential for application in embedded systems in recent years. Numerous reconfigurable processing elements (PEs) in CGRAs provide flexibility while maintaining high performance by exploring different levels of parallelism. However, a difference remains between the CGRA and the application-specific integrated circuit (ASIC). Some application domains, such as software-defined radios (SDRs), require flexibility with performance demand increases. More effective CGRA architectures are expected to be developed. Customisation of a CGRA according to its application can improve performance and efficiency. This study proposes an application-specific CGRA architecture template composed of generic PEs (GPEs) and special PEs (SPEs). The hardware of the SPE can be customised to accelerate specific computational patterns. An automatic design methodology that includes pattern identification and application-specific function unit generation is also presented. A mapping algorithm based on ant colony optimisation is provided. Experimental results on the SDR target domain show that compared with other ordinary and application-specific reconfigurable architectures, the CGRA generated by the proposed method performs more efficiently for given applications. [ABSTRACT FROM AUTHOR]

Details

Language :
English
ISSN :
00207217
Volume :
102
Issue :
6
Database :
Academic Search Index
Journal :
International Journal of Electronics
Publication Type :
Academic Journal
Accession number :
101603024
Full Text :
https://doi.org/10.1080/00207217.2014.942885